This location was a gas station and the clerk didn't know how the u-haul process worked. She claimed that the guy who normally does it was away for a while and that he had explained to her how to do it once before he left, but she had never actually done it before. She attempted to check in the truck, but she couldn't get it to work, then she tried to call the guy who normally handles it and instead of walking her through it he told her not to worry about it and handle it later. So she told me I was good to go and that it would be checked in later. A few weeks later I found an email with a link to my receipt with around 75 extra dollars charged to it because the gas level had been reported as far lower than it was when I dropped it off, and the mileage was increased as well. Someone had obviously used the truck and lied about it, but I took pictures of everything before I left the truck with them so I had proof. I had to send these pictures via email in order to have the charges refunded. So in summary: the gas station where I dropped this off had no idea how the system worked and tried to scam me out of money. To call this a bad experience would be a huge understatement. I'll never use u-haul again, there's obviously no oversight and the entire process has been offloaded to the customer instead of u-haul having adequate employees to handle their business.
